- Description
- Provides awareness campaigns for youth on impaired driving.
Service offers a variety of awareness campaigns, contests, and bursaries to positively influence the decisions of young people with respect to alcohol use.
- Eligibility
- Yes, Service targeted to:
- youth in grades 7 through 12
